You can check your mails from the web using Outlook Web Access (OWA). If you 
are using Exchange 2000, this is setup by default.

You can access your mal via OWA by using this url 
http://mailservername/exchange or http::/a.b.c.d/exchange

where a.b.c.d is the ip address of the exchange server.

Hi -

        Having a bit of a problem. We use exchange in our office with outlook. 
A company that we work with is switching from groupwise to exchange. In the 
past we used group wise web access to view emails that came in to us through 
this company. Now that they're using Exchange / Outlook, they discontinued 
web-based access and require all users to use Outlook.

        This creates a bit of a problem for us, as Outlook only allows one 
Exchange server account. The other company is quite large and isn't that 
interested in accommodating us by forwarding emails, etc. Basically, assimilate 
or perish.

        We need access to this account. Is there any way to add another 
exchange account to Outlook? Or can we set up our exchange server to pull the 
account from their servers and forward all contents to a public folder or 
specific account?

        Thanks for the help in advance!
